What to Look For?
When dealing with an ups battery replacement, focus on certain benchmarks like cycle life and discharge rates. I always tell my clients, “Don’t just go for the lowest price—think value.” A good ups solution ensures stability and longevity, turning a temporary fix into a lasting investment.

What’s Next in Battery Technology?
So, when considering an ups battery replacement, keep an eye out for those advancements. The best batteries now come with smart monitoring—a game-changer. These systems track performance and notify you before a failure occurs—like having a personal assistant ensure you’re always powered. Imagine that level of reliability in a city that never sleeps.
